Instruments: Piano, Violin, Viola
I typically use a combination of Suzuki and Essential Elements for beginner students. I worked extensively with the widow of the author of Essential Elements, and I understand how to implement the strategies for optimal success. For intermediate students, I typically use a combination of Suzuki, scale books, and etude books. to ensure success. Instruments: Violin, Viola, Music
For beguiners I like to start the with Essential Elements for Strings , a comprehensive string method by Michael Allen, Robert Gillespie Pamela Tellejohn , Afterthat book I combine Suzuki books 1, 2, 3 Studios Wolfarht,some Russian methods,(I have learned with most of them) Some scales books Grigorian, etc. for more advanced student i use to teache with Mazas, Kreutzer, Fiorillo, Rode, Dont, studios, and I combine the lessons focused in the princeipal golas for right or left hands.I like to start with left hands, focused in the fingrs positions and distances between each and other, entonation,at first in pizzicatto style, and then the bowl and the right hand.
